Steps to Transport a Dead Body from Argentina to India

Transporting a body internationally requires meticulous planning. Here is a step-by-step breakdown of the process:

1. Obtain Necessary Documentation

Documentation is the cornerstone of repatriation. You will need:

  • Death Certificate: Issued by the local authorities in Argentina, confirming the cause of death.
  • Embalming Certificate: Ensures the body has been preserved for international transport.
  • No-Objection Certificate (NOC): From the Indian embassy in Argentina.
  • Permit for Transport: Issued by Argentinean health authorities.
  • Passport of the Deceased: Necessary for identification and embassy formalities.

2. Arrange Embalming and Coffin Sealing

The body must be embalmed and placed in a hermetically sealed coffin, as required by international transportation laws. This ensures the body’s preservation and complies with airline and health regulations.
